What is Tenant Background Check
The Housing Assistance Tenant Background Check Form is a document used by applicants to authorize housing projects to conduct credit, criminal, and landlord checks as part of the HUD housing assistance application process.

What is the Housing Assistance Tenant Background Check Form?
The Housing Assistance Tenant Background Check Form is a vital document used by applicants seeking assistance under U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D) programs. This form is significant as it facilitates essential tenant screening processes conducted by landlords, allowing them to verify applicants' backgrounds to ensure safe and secure housing. By providing detailed personal information, such as name, Social Security Number (SSN), and income, this form plays a crucial role in the application for housing assistance.
Purpose and Benefits of the Housing Assistance Tenant Background Check Form
This form serves multiple purposes for both applicants and landlords. For applicants, the primary benefit is securing access to housing assistance, which can significantly improve their living conditions. Landlords also benefit as the form helps them verify an applicant’s background and financial stability, reducing the risk of future rental issues. Moreover, the form assists in ensuring compliance with HUD regulations, thereby maintaining standards within affordable housing programs.
Who Needs the Housing Assistance Tenant Background Check Form?
The Housing Assistance Tenant Background Check Form is primarily intended for applicants seeking housing assistance. Individuals and families who meet specific eligibility criteria must complete this form to proceed with their rental applications. Typical scenarios requiring this form include applying for subsidized housing or participating in a public housing program, ensuring that only qualified applicants receive housing assistance.

What are the eligibility requirements for this form?
To be eligible, applicants must meet the criteria set by their local HUD housing programs. This typically includes income limits and residency requirements, which can vary by location. Ensure you confirm specific eligibility details with your local housing authority.
How do I submit the Housing Assistance Tenant Background Check Form?
You can submit the completed form either online through pdfFiller if your housing project accepts digital submissions or print it out and submit it in person or via mail according to your housing authority's guidelines.
What supporting documents are required when submitting this form?
You may be required to submit supporting documents such as proof of income, a government-issued ID, and references. Check your local HUD program's guidelines for any specific documentation you might need.
Are there deadlines for submitting this form?
Yes, deadlines often depend on the local housing authority and specific program requirements. Make sure to check with your housing project for any critical submission dates or time-sensitive information.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the form?
Avoid leaving any sections blank or providing incorrect information. Double-check your entries for typos or misinformation, especially in critical fields like your SSN or income details.
How long does it take to process this form?
Processing times can vary based on the local housing authority's workload and specific procedures. Typically, it may take a few weeks, so it's advisable to submit your form as early as possible.
Do I need to notarize the Housing Assistance Tenant Background Check Form?
No, this form does not require notarization. However, ensure any signatures are in accordance with the guidelines provided by your housing authority.
